GameStop shares snapped out of a recent funk on Thursday with momentum carrying into Friday as the most high-profile proponent of the stock returned to social media for the first time in more than a week. The influence of Keith Gill, known as Roaring Kitty on social media, is not to be underestimated. GameStop stock advanced 3.7% on Thursday after starting in the red, with the shares up 0.6% on Friday.
